Installation Warnings
Read the Regulatory Compliance and Safety Information document before installing the 1700, 2700, and
4700.
Do not open the appliance except under direction from TAC.
Caution
Take note of the following warnings:
Statement 1071Warning Definition
I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S
Before you work on any equipment, be aware of the hazards involved with electrical circuitry and be familiar
with standard practices for preventing accidents. Read the installation instructions before using, installing, or
connecting the system to the power source. Use the statement number at the beginning of each warning
statement to locate its translation in the translated safety warnings for this device.
SAVE THESE INSTRUCTIONS
